Well, it happened. Before the game even started, the COVID curse managed to rear up and bite the Virginia Tech secondary and midfield. Saturday morning the roster was slashed and the Hokies took the field minus; Divine Deablo, Alan Tisdale, Armani Chatman, JR Walker, Jermain Waller and Brion Murray. In addition to those critical losses acting field DC Ryan Smith was out, and Justin Hamilton was back in Blacksburg on the couch, too. The game could be a seriously challenged football game.
